Characteristics,Straits and Optimization of Rural Teacher Incentives in the New Era:From the Perspectives of Complex Systems
Complex Systems perspectives analysis shows that the policies,objectives,content and methods of rural teacher incentives had complexity characteristics.Meanwhile it was also accompanied by many straits such as imperfect policies and disorderly implementation,conservation of incentive objectives,insufficient openness of incentive content,and excessive emphasis on administrative external control as the main driving force in incentive methods.To bolster the incentives for rural teachers in China in the new era,Efforts could be made to fortify the structural integrity of incentives policies and to ensure an orderly implementation.The dynamism of incentives objectives should be enhanced to adapt continuously to shifting external conditions.It may also be prudent to augment the non-equilibrium of incentive content,thus enabling precise differentiated incentives.Fostering the self-organization of incentives methods may invigorate the'endogenous motivation'within China's rural teachers,thereby potentially contributing to more effective pedagogical outcomes.
